Предишната тема :: Следващата тема |
Автор |
Съобщение |
evil_kornholio

Регистриран на: 23 Май 2004 Мнения: 158 Местожителство: earth-Sofia
|
Пуснато на: Пет Авг 13, 2004 9:45 pm Заглавие: za maxajiite maluk util |
|
|
Ponee mi pisna na ushite da nema svesten BAKE tool za animacija v maxa se iznervih i si napisah sam takuv, uchudvasto dobre se durzi kato se ima predvid kakuv temerut e avtora, cennoto e che stava za obekti s izvratena jerarhija i za kameri target->free ili kvoto se setite ei ga mizerijata otdolu
CreateDialog unnamedRollout
rollout unnamedRollout "ANIMAZOR" width:162 height:153
(
global s
global d
pickButton btn1 "AnimSource" pos:[5,4] width:154 height:22
pickButton btn2 "AnimDestination" pos:[5,29] width:154 height:20
button btn3 "BAKE SHIT" pos:[5,57] width:154 height:91
on btn1 picked obj do
(
s=obj
select s
btn1.Caption =s.name
)
on btn2 picked obj do
(
d=obj
select d
btn2.Caption =d.name
)
on btn3 pressed do
(
max set key mode
for t =animationRange.Start to AnimationRange.End do
(
sliderTime = t
select s
d.Transform=s.Transform
select d
max set key keys
)
)
) _________________ site komputEri na sapun |
|
Върнете се в началото |
|
 |
Drone

Регистриран на: 30 Яну 2003 Мнения: 2190 Местожителство: Gwon nee ju jee du shu!
|
Пуснато на: Пет Авг 13, 2004 10:45 pm Заглавие: |
|
|
Hehei, radwam se, che se poyawi otnowo :))))
Samo da se pribera i shte go testwam :) _________________
there ain't no way but the hard way
|
|
Върнете се в началото |
|
 |
evil_kornholio

Регистриран на: 23 Май 2004 Мнения: 158 Местожителство: earth-Sofia
|
Пуснато на: Пон Авг 16, 2004 1:25 pm Заглавие: update |
|
|
Lek update, veche ima animation range i keyframe step
rollout unnamedRollout "ANIMAZOR" width:159 height:291
(
global s
global d
global ast
global aen
global stp
radioButtons rdo1 "Bake Animation Range" pos:[3,60] width:123 height:46 labels:#("Full Animation Range", "Custom Time Range")
spinner spn1 "Start Frame" pos:[11,107] width:145 height:16 range:[AnimationRange.Start,AnimationRange.End,AnimationRange.Start] Enabled:False type:#integer
spinner spn2 "End Frame " pos:[11,126] width:145 height:16 range:[AnimationRange.Start,AnimationRange.End,AnimationRange.End] Enabled:False type:#integer
spinner spn3 "Keyframe on every" pos:[11,145] width:145 height:16 range:[1,100,1] type:#integer
pickButton btn1 "AnimSource" pos:[-1,3] width:157 height:25
pickButton btn2 "AnimDestination" pos:[2,32] width:154 height:25
button btn3 "BAKE SHIT" pos:[0,165] width:157 height:121
on spn1 changed val do
(
if spn2.value <= spn1.value then spn2.value =spn1.value
ast = spn1.value
)
on spn2 changed val do
(
if spn1.value >= spn2.value then spn1.value =spn2.value
aen = spn2.value
)
on rdo1 changed stat do
(
if rdo1.state ==1 then
(
spn1.Enabled= false
spn2.Enabled= false
a= AnimationRange.Start
ast=a
b= AnimationRange.End
aen=b
)
else
(
spn1.Enabled= true
spn2.Enabled= true
)
)
on spn3 changed val do
stp=spn3.value
on btn1 picked obj do
(
s=obj
select s
btn1.Caption =s.name
)
on btn2 picked obj do
(
d=obj
select d
btn2.Caption =d.name
)
on btn3 pressed do
(
max set key mode for t =ast to aen by spn3.value do ( sliderTime = t select s d.Transform=s.Transform select d
max set key keys
)
)
)
CreateDialog unnamedRollout _________________ site komputEri na sapun |
|
Върнете се в началото |
|
 |
|